SR-B5560 · Issue 276633

Corrected page passivation for parameterized data pages

Resolved in Pega Version 7.3

A null-pointer exception error was generated when performing findPage() on a parameterized Data page after the page/thread was passivated and restored. This was traced to a situation where a page with meta data was not correctly saved while passivating due to a failed condition check on last update time, and has been resolved with changes to the EditDataPageHandler to update the access time whenever page is loaded from findDataPage() method.

INC-182137 · Issue 662488

Multistage Prediction Logic improved

Resolved in Pega Version 8.7

When Predictions with Response wait time configured were executed as part of make decision, each decision that came out of the strategy caused a pxDR call to fetch the relevant model execution results and process them to stage the default outcome results for models. This has been improved by modifying the system to process the existing records rather than reading data again from pxDR.

INC-163914 · Issue 668846

Improved Agile Studio passivation recovery

Resolved in Pega Version 8.7

When an Agile Studio session was passivated, the error "SECU0008 : CSRF Detected and Blocked" was seen. Reactivating the session resulted in a blank page. This was traced to the clearing of requestor level registrations added for that particular thread, and has been resolved by adding a new flag to identify if a thread is passivated along with the necessary structure for the conditionalized clearing of requestor level registrations based on this flag.

INC-177512 · Issue 657015

Hazelcast packages expanded for Java9+ with kubernetes

Resolved in Pega Version 8.7

Hazelcast warnings were seen in cluster logs when Hazelcast was run in embedded mode or c/s mode on a java modular environment i.e. java 9+ which noted that performance and functional impact issues may result if certain internal modules of java are not given reflection access. This update provides the necessary access to some additional java internal modules/packages per the Hazelcast recommendation.

INC-164641 · Issue 649391

Table header aria label updated

Resolved in Pega Version 8.7

In a PegaWAI enabled application with the NVDA screen reader, a table header column which had filtering enabled was read as "Column Name Enter to Filter" on the first focus, but the filter operation did not work on hitting enter. When focus was moved to the second tab, the filter worked as expected. This was traced to an incorrect aria-label in the table header description, and has been resolved.

INC-184109 · Issue 671195

Handling updated for customDateTime formatting

Resolved in Pega Version 8.7

When a feature date was entered, for example as 2021/07/29 12:00:00 AM, changing any other property caused the time to be off by 4 hours and display as 2021/07/28 08:00:00 PM. Investigation showed this was caused by the parameters being passed in an incorrect order while calling pega.ui.Formatter.formatDateTime() in combination with customTimeZone, and has been resolved.

SR-B32247 · Issue 291773

Resolved null-pointer exception at ReferencePropertyLinkToCommonParent

Resolved in Pega Version 7.3

When a reference property (liked via top level page) was copied with-in the page (intrapage), an null-pointer exception would be generated by a bad link if the number of levels in the new property differed from the original. The issue was traced to an error in the After Copy duplicator that did not correctly evaluate the target property in all environments. More robust testing has led to refinements on the duplicator to resolve this issue.

INC-175672 · Issue 652944

ServicePackage threads properly released

Resolved in Pega Version 8.7

After completing a system stress test, the requestor pool threads for the ServicePackage were not released. Investigation showed that the threads were waiting for Data Pages to be loaded in the background even though there was no background job corresponding to those data pages in the Async Services pool. This has been resolved by making an update to avoid removing the object handlers when the load-datapage finds that an entry exists with a NOT_STARTED state.

INC-187708 · Issue 680012

Handling added to StreamChangeTracker for non-String mode

Resolved in Pega Version 8.7

Incorrect StreamChangeTracker mode properties were being tracked for value changes. Investigation showed this was due to the StreamChangeTracker.trackValueChanges API tracking value changes on properties of mode page and page list, which resulted in logging a WrongModeException in the logs. This has been resolved by updating the behavior of the StreamChangeTracker.trackValueChanges API to return false when value change tracking is invoked for a property other than mode String.
